Dubai authority launches second phase of water and energy conservation drive
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A) has launched the second phase of its water and energy conservation campaign.
Dubai: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A) has launched the second phase of its water and energy conservation campaign.
Called ‘Now that you know, don't let it go', the campaign will target the public in malls, private companies and government departments through advertising and the distribution of information leaflets.
Stickers displayed on taps and posters above electric switches will remind consumers to conserve resources.
Portable billboards will also be used to display campaign collateral.
